Guatemala Huehuetenango MAM

Guatemala

It starts with aromas of crème brûlée and a hint of balsa wood. In the cup it gets big. Really big. The creamy, velvety body delivers notes of dark chocolate, toasty marshmallow, and croissant. The finish lingers with chocolate and mesquite smoke.

Aroma: Crème brûlée
Body: Creamy, velvety
Cup: Toasted marshmallow, dark chocolate, croissant
Finish: Dark Chocolate, mesquite smoke
Roast Color: Medium

About this Coffee

GROWER: Smallholder coffee producers
REGION: San Pedro Necta, Santiago Chimaltenango, Todos Santos Cuchumatan, Union Cantinil, La Libertad, and La Democracia, Huehuetenango, Guatemala
ALTITUDE: 1,524-1,830 meters
PROCESS: Fully washed and dried in the sun
VARIETY: Bourbon, Typica, Caturra, and Catuai
HARVEST: October - February
SOIL: Clay minerals

Guatemala Huehuetenango MAM SHB EP is sourced from small family-owned farms located within the municipalities of San Pedro Necta, Santiago Chimaltenango, Todos Santos Cuchumatan, Union Cantinil, La Libertad, and La Democracia, all in the department of Huehuetenango, Guatemala. The coffee is harvested by indigenous families on farms that average 1.5 hectares in size.
